Man Utd fullback Evra: Arsenal were never dangerous. We were too nice

Manchester United fullback Patrice Evra admits they lacked passion in defeat at Arsenal.

Evra has taken delight in winding up Arsenal, but finished on the losing team yesterday.

"We didn't play to the Manchester United way and when we don't play to the Manchester United way we don't deserve anything," said the France defender.

"People think when we played against Schalke the game was easy. We made the game easy because we were ready for the battle and ready for the challenge. The game was easy because we played with more aggression and with power.

"Maybe against Arsenal we think it is going to be easy but we didn't make the game easy."

Evra continued: "We were too nice.

"We know Arsenal. They keep possession of the ball but they are never dangerous.

"But normally when we come to the Emirates, we play with more power and aggression and create more chances.

"You have to kill that game early, not wait until you concede a goal.

"The attitude at the beginning of the game wasn't right. That is why I was very frustrated. We didn't deserve to win."
